Trading Rules
1Hit profit target without breaching trailing drawdown
2No minimum trading days — can pass in 1 day
3No hedging between evaluation accounts
4Activate Performance Account within 7 calendar days of passing
550% consistency rule in funded stage: no single day >50% of total profits
6Minimum 5 qualifying trading days to request first payout
7Maximum 6 payouts per Performance Account — then account closes
8EOD option: daily loss limit applies (pauses trading, does not fail account)
9TDD Safety Net: drawdown stops trailing at start balance + drawdown + $100
